Today I had the honor of hosting a webinar with a dear friend on The Art of Self-Care.

I call it an art because self-care isn’t something that happens by accident. It requires intention. Discipline. Awareness. Devotion. It asks us to create space for the practices that keep us healthy, grounded, and connected to our soul.

During the conversation, my friend asked me:

“Sandy, why do you think it’s easier for people to take care of others than it is to take care of themselves?”

My answer was simple: conditioning.

From a very young age, many of us are taught to put others first. We are praised for sacrificing, giving, helping, and serving. Yet very few of us are taught the value of nurturing our own mind, body, and spirit.

Somewhere along the way, self-care became confused with selfishness 🤯

And because of that, many people feel guilty for resting.
Guilty for saying no.
Guilty for creating boundaries.
Guilty for making themselves a priority.

But what if we change that?

What if we normalize self-care?

What if we create space every day to nourish our mind, strengthen our body, and reconnect with our soul?

What if we view mental, emotional, physical, and spiritual well-being not as luxuries, but as necessities?

The truth is, it’s often easier to care for everyone else than it is to care for ourselves.

It takes awareness to recognize that we, too, deserve the love, attention, and compassion we so freely give away.

Because the reality is this:

You cannot pour from an empty cup.
You cannot guide others when you’ve lost connection with yourself.
And you cannot sustainably care for those you love if you are running on empty.

Self-care is not selfish.

It is an act of self-respect.
A spiritual practice.
A declaration that your well-being matters too.

And when you choose to care for yourself, everyone around you benefits from the healthiest, most authentic version of you.
